Security beefed up at Kamal Haasan’s residence

Published on Friday, 05 January 2018 01:25 PM

The Chennai City Police have beefed up security at actor-filmmaker Kamal Haasan’s residence at Alwarpet in Chennai. A fringe Tamil group has warned of intense protests at the legendary actor’s residence as a counter to his comments on RK Nagar constituency voters.

In his recent guest column in a Tamil weekly magazine, Kamal alleged that RK Nagar by-election winner TTV Dinakaran had bribed the voters with Rs.20,000 per vote and that the voters elected the person who promised them more money.

Currently, Kamal Haasan is in the US to oversee Vishwaroopam 2’s post-production work. He will fly to Malaysia to take part in the Nadigar Sangam Star Night on January 6.
